Conference on Connecting Health and Climate Change
Climate change is already impacting health in multiple ways and is undermining determinants for good health, such as clean air and water, food, safe shelter, and economic opportunities. The transdisciplinary conference on Connecting Health and Climate Change brings together researchers, experts, policy makers, and NGO and private sector representatives, from all career stages. It provides an arena to present research findings and discuss climate change effects on health, adaptation, societal consequences, and opportunities for climate resilient development.

The conference is organized as part of the EU funded ENBEL project coordinated by CICERO Center for International Climate Research under the lead of Research Director Kristin Aunan.
The conference takes place in Stockholm 11-12 October 2023, but the conference is hybrid and it is possible to attend online.
